本文目录导读:
随着互联网技术的飞速发展,个人信息泄露事件频发,隐私保护问题日益成为社会关注的焦点,隐私保护技术应运而生,旨在为用户构建一道坚实的数字防线,本文将详细介绍当前主流的隐私保护技术,帮助大家了解如何更好地保护个人隐私。
数据加密技术
数据加密技术是隐私保护的核心,通过将数据转换为密文,确保数据在传输和存储过程中的安全性,以下是一些常见的数据加密技术:
1、对称加密:使用相同的密钥对数据进行加密和解密,AES(高级加密标准)和DES(数据加密标准)。
2、非对称加密:使用一对密钥(公钥和私钥)进行加密和解密,公钥用于加密,私钥用于解密,RSA(Rivest-Shamir-Adleman)和ECC(椭圆曲线加密)。
图片来源于网络,如有侵权联系删除
3、散列函数:将任意长度的数据映射成固定长度的摘要,常见的散列函数有MD5、SHA-1和SHA-256。
访问控制技术
访问控制技术通过限制用户对数据的访问权限,确保数据在存储和传输过程中的安全性,以下是一些常见的访问控制技术:
1、身份认证:验证用户身份,确保只有授权用户才能访问数据,常见的身份认证方式有密码、指纹、人脸识别等。
2、授权:根据用户身份和权限,为用户分配相应的数据访问权限,基于角色的访问控制(RBAC)和基于属性的访问控制(ABAC)。
3、安全审计:记录用户对数据的访问行为,以便在发生安全事件时进行调查和追溯。
匿名化技术
匿名化技术通过去除或修改个人数据中的敏感信息,保护用户的隐私,以下是一些常见的匿名化技术:
1、数据脱敏:对敏感数据进行部分或全部替换,例如将姓名、身份证号等替换为假名或编号。
图片来源于网络,如有侵权联系删除
2、数据扰动:对敏感数据进行随机修改,使得数据在统计上保持一致,但无法推断出原始数据。
3、数据隐藏:将敏感数据嵌入到非敏感数据中,使其难以被识别。
差分隐私技术
差分隐私技术通过在数据中加入噪声,保护数据中的个人隐私,以下是一些常见的差分隐私技术:
1、添加 Laplace 噪声:对数据中的敏感值添加 Laplace 分布的噪声。
2、添加 Gaussian 噪声:对数据中的敏感值添加 Gaussian 分布的噪声。
3、机制设计:设计隐私保护算法,在保证数据可用性的同时,确保数据隐私。
隐私计算技术
隐私计算技术允许在保护隐私的前提下进行数据处理和分析,以下是一些常见的隐私计算技术:
图片来源于网络,如有侵权联系删除
1、零知识证明:证明某个陈述的真实性,而不泄露任何信息。
2、安全多方计算:允许多个参与方在不泄露各自数据的情况下,共同计算一个函数的结果。
3、同态加密:允许对加密数据进行计算,而无需解密。
隐私保护技术在数字时代扮演着至关重要的角色,通过以上介绍,我们了解到多种隐私保护技术的原理和应用,在日常生活中,我们应关注个人隐私保护,积极运用这些技术,为自己构建一道坚实的数字防线,企业和政府也应加强隐私保护意识,共同推动隐私保护技术的发展,为构建和谐、安全的数字社会贡献力量。
标签: #隐私保护技术有哪些
评论列表